Impact of AI on IT Support Specialist Jobs

Introduction

Artificial Intelligence (AI) has revolutionized various industries by automating tasks and enhancing efficiency.

AI technology involves machines mimicking human intelligence, learning from data, and performing tasks that typically require human intervention.

This technology has been integrated into multiple sectors, including healthcare, finance, and customer service, transforming how these industries operate.

IT support specialists play a critical role in ensuring the smooth operation of an organization’s IT systems.

Their responsibilities include troubleshooting hardware and software issues, managing network systems, and providing technical assistance to employees and customers.

They are the first line of defense against IT-related problems, ensuring that any technical issues are resolved promptly to avoid disruptions.

AI’s growing presence in the workplace is beginning to impact IT support specialist jobs.

AI tools can automate many routine tasks, such as password resets, software updates, and basic troubleshooting, reducing the need for human intervention.

These tools can quickly analyze and resolve common technical issues, allowing IT support specialists to focus on more complex problems.

Responsibilities and Duties of an IT Support Specialist

IT support specialists play a crucial role in maintaining the technological backbone of an organization.

Their responsibilities include troubleshooting technical issues, managing software installations, and providing support for hardware and software.

They also monitor system performance, ensuring that networks operate smoothly and efficiently.

IT support specialists are often the first point of contact when employees encounter technical problems, and they must resolve these issues quickly to minimize downtime.

Beyond these technical tasks, IT support specialists also maintain and update company systems, ensuring they are secure and up-to-date.

They document issues and solutions, creating a knowledge base that can be used to solve future problems more efficiently.

These professionals are also responsible for training employees on new software and hardware, ensuring that everyone in the organization can use the tools provided effectively.

Introduction of AI in IT support

Explanation of Artificial Intelligence in IT Support

Artificial intelligence (AI) is transforming the landscape of IT support by automating repetitive tasks, improving efficiency, and enhancing problem-solving capabilities.

In the context of IT support, AI refers to the use of machine learning algorithms, natural language processing, and other advanced technologies to perform tasks that typically require human intervention.

AI can analyze vast amounts of data, identify patterns, and predict potential issues before they become critical, allowing IT support specialists to be more proactive in their roles.

AI-powered chatbots are an example of how AI is being integrated into IT support.

These chatbots can handle routine queries, provide troubleshooting advice, and guide users through simple processes, freeing up IT support specialists to focus on more complex tasks.

AI also plays a role in monitoring systems and networks, automatically identifying and addressing potential issues before they escalate.

Examples of AI Tools Used in IT Support

Several AI tools have become integral to modern IT support processes.

For example, IBMโ€™s Watson is a cognitive AI system that can analyze unstructured data and provide insights, helping IT support specialists diagnose and resolve issues more effectively.

Another popular tool is ServiceNowโ€™s Virtual Agent, which automates interactions with users by providing immediate responses to common IT support requests.

Splunk, a platform for searching, monitoring, and analyzing machine-generated big data, also leverages AI to detect anomalies in real-time.

This enables IT teams to identify potential security threats or performance issues before they impact the organization.

How AI is Revolutionizing the Traditional IT Support Process

AI is significantly changing the traditional IT support process by introducing automation and predictive analytics.

Traditionally, IT support was reactive, with specialists addressing issues as they arose.

With AI, the process is becoming more proactive.

AI can predict potential failures by analyzing patterns in data, allowing IT support teams to address issues before they cause disruptions.

Automation, powered by AI, is reducing the manual workload of IT support specialists.

Tasks such as password resets, system diagnostics, and routine maintenance can be handled by AI, enabling support teams to focus on more strategic initiatives.

Additionally, AI-driven tools provide valuable insights into system performance, user behavior, and security threats, helping organizations make informed decisions about their IT strategies.

Impact of AI on job tasks

With the advancement of Artificial Intelligence (AI) technology, the role of IT Support Specialists is undergoing significant changes.

AI is revolutionizing the IT support industry by automating routine tasks, enhancing efficiency, and reducing manual intervention in support processes.

Automation of routine IT support tasks by AI

One of the most significant impacts of AI on IT support specialist jobs is the automation of routine tasks.

AI-powered systems can now handle repetitive tasks such as password resets, software installations, and system updates.

This automation frees up IT specialists to focus on more complex issues and strategic initiatives, ultimately increasing productivity and job satisfaction.

Increased efficiency and accuracy in issue resolution

AI algorithms are capable of analyzing vast amounts of data to quickly identify and diagnose IT issues.

By leveraging machine learning and natural language processing, AI systems can provide timely and accurate solutions to common problems faced by end-users.

This increased efficiency in issue resolution leads to higher customer satisfaction and improved service delivery.

Reduction in manual intervention in IT support processes

AI technologies have the potential to streamline IT support processes by reducing the need for manual intervention.

Tasks that previously required human input, such as triaging tickets, prioritizing incidents, and categorizing issues, can now be automated with AI algorithms.

This not only speeds up the resolution process but also minimizes the risk of human error, leading to better overall service quality.

Generally, the impact of AI on IT support specialist jobs is profound and far-reaching.

By automating routine tasks, improving efficiency and accuracy in issue resolution, and reducing manual intervention in support processes, AI is transforming the role of IT Support Specialists and driving innovation in the industry.

Changes in job requirements

Shift in Required Skill Set for IT Support Specialists

The rise of AI in IT support is shifting the required skill set for specialists.

Traditional roles focused heavily on manual troubleshooting and routine maintenance. Todayโ€™s IT support specialists must adapt to a more technologically advanced environment.

Emphasis on Technical Knowledge and Problem-Solving Skills

AI integration emphasizes the need for advanced technical knowledge and strong problem-solving skills.

Specialists now need a deeper understanding of AI technologies, data analytics, and automated systems.

Problem-solving skills are crucial as AI tools may not handle every issue perfectly.

Specialists must interpret AI outputs and provide solutions for complex problems that AI cannot resolve independently.

Adaptability to New AI Technologies and Tools

Adaptability is critical for IT support specialists in this AI-driven era.

New AI technologies and tools continually evolve, requiring specialists to stay current with advancements.

Specialists must be proficient in new software and understand how to integrate these tools into existing systems.

Continuous learning and training are essential to remain effective and leverage AI tools to their fullest potential.

AIโ€™s ability to learn and adapt over time further revolutionizes IT support.

Machine learning algorithms enable AI tools to improve their performance based on past interactions.

This continuous improvement ensures that IT support processes remain efficient and effective.

Overall, AI is transforming the IT support industry by automating tasks, improving decision-making, and enhancing customer interactions.

The shift in required skills emphasizes technical knowledge, problem-solving, and adaptability.

As AI continues to evolve, its impact on IT support will only grow, making it an essential tool for modern IT teams.

Job market trends for IT support specialists

Increased demand for AI-skilled IT support specialists

As AI continues to integrate into various industries, there is a growing demand for IT support specialists who are well-versed in AI technology.

These professionals are required to understand how AI systems work, troubleshoot AI-related issues, and ensure seamless integration of AI tools within the organization’s IT infrastructure.

Employers are looking for IT support specialists who possess a good understanding of machine learning algorithms, natural language processing, and other AI technologies.

These skills are essential for providing efficient support in AI-driven environments and leveraging AI tools to enhance productivity and efficiency.

Job opportunities in AI-driven support roles

With the rise of AI technologies, new job opportunities are emerging for IT support specialists in AI-driven support roles.

These roles involve managing and maintaining AI systems, providing technical support for AI applications, and developing solutions to optimize AI-driven processes.

IT support specialists with expertise in AI are well-positioned to take on these new roles and contribute to the successful implementation of AI projects within organizations.

This presents an exciting opportunity for professionals to expand their skill set, stay relevant in the ever-evolving tech landscape, and advance their careers in the field of IT support.

Potential challenges for traditional IT support specialists

While AI presents numerous opportunities for IT support specialists, it also poses some challenges for traditional support roles.

As AI technology becomes more sophisticated, there is a concern that some traditional IT support tasks may become automated, leading to a reduction in demand for certain support roles.

Traditional IT support specialists may need to upskill and adapt to the changing requirements of the job market to remain competitive.

This could mean acquiring knowledge in AI technologies, learning new skills related to managing AI-driven systems, and staying updated on the latest trends in IT support to meet the evolving needs of the industry.

In general, the impact of AI on IT support specialist jobs is significant, with increased demand for AI-skilled professionals, new job opportunities in AI-driven support roles, and potential challenges for traditional IT support specialists.

It is essential for IT support specialists to embrace AI technology, upskill accordingly, and proactively prepare for the changes that AI will bring to the job market.

Ethical considerations in AI-driven support

Data Privacy and Security Concerns in AI-Supported IT

While AI offers significant benefits, it also raises data privacy and security concerns.

AI systems handle vast amounts of sensitive data, making them prime targets for cyberattacks.

Ensuring the security of this data is crucial to protect user information and maintain trust.

AI algorithms can be vulnerable to attacks that exploit their learning processes.

For instance, adversarial attacks can manipulate AI models by feeding them misleading data.

This can lead to incorrect predictions or security breaches.

Implementing robust security measures and regular updates is essential to safeguard AI systems.

Ensuring Transparency and Accountability in AI Algorithms

Ensuring transparency and accountability in AI algorithms is vital for maintaining trust.

AI systems often operate as โ€œblack boxes,โ€ making it difficult to understand how decisions are made.

This lack of transparency can lead to concerns about fairness and accountability.

To address these issues, organizations must adopt practices that promote transparency.

This includes documenting the decision-making processes of AI systems and providing clear explanations of how algorithms work.

Regular audits and reviews can also help ensure that AI systems operate ethically and within legal frameworks.

Impact on Customer Interactions and Satisfaction with AI Support

AI has significantly impacted customer interactions and satisfaction in IT support.

AI-powered chatbots and virtual assistants provide instant responses, enhancing the overall user experience.

These tools handle multiple inquiries simultaneously, reducing wait times and ensuring timely support.

AI also personalizes customer interactions by analyzing past interactions and user preferences.

This allows AI systems to offer tailored solutions and recommendations, improving user satisfaction.

However, balancing automation with human touch is crucial.

Complex issues still require human intervention to ensure effective resolution.

Conclusion 

The impact of AI on IT support specialist jobs is significant and transformative.

AI has automated routine tasks, such as ticket routing and issue resolution, reducing the workload for support teams.

This automation allows specialists to focus on complex issues that require human expertise.

AI-driven tools enhance efficiency and accuracy, enabling faster problem-solving and better customer experiences.

However, this shift demands that IT support specialists adapt by acquiring new skills, particularly in managing and collaborating with AI technologies.

Adapting to AI technology is crucial for IT support professionals.

As AI continues to evolve, those who embrace it will remain competitive and relevant in the field.

Learning how to work alongside AI tools, understanding their limitations, and leveraging their capabilities will be key to success.

Continuous education and training will help specialists stay ahead of AI advancements, ensuring they can offer value that machines cannot replicate.

The future of IT support specialists in the age of AI is promising, but it requires adaptability.

AI will not replace IT support roles entirely; instead, it will redefine them.

Specialists will increasingly serve as consultants, guiding the integration of AI into support processes and handling escalated issues beyond AIโ€™s reach.

By evolving their skill sets and embracing AI as a collaborator rather than a competitor, IT support professionals can thrive in this new landscape.

The ability to adapt to AI technology will distinguish successful IT support specialists from those who struggle to keep pace.
